De-Cat Or Not De-Cat..
Will a de-cat on a 97 VTS make a real difference.. i'm getting new exhaust put in on monday, i was gonna get a cat back, but he said for an extra £50 he would put a de-cat pipe on...
would i notice any difference or am i best saving my cash ? ta !!!
